HON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2015 in Review

1,243 of the 3,713 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Honeywell (HON) for Q2 2015, worth a combined $61.2B — down 8.9% from $67.1B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 94 funds opened new HON positions and 55 closed out — a net gain of 39 holders — while 505 added to existing stakes and 436 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$436M. The largest seller was State Street, cutting an estimated $4.1B.
